Elements to Consider When Buying a Treadmill
When acquiring a treadmill, specific critical elements should be kept in mind to guarantee that the selected model meets particular physical fitness goals and lifestyle needs.
1. Type of Treadmill
There are numerous kinds of treadmills to consider:
- Manual Treadmills: Typically more economical and easy in design, they need users to create their own momentum.
- Motorized Treadmills: These featured electric motors, offering a series of speeds and incline settings, ideal for varied workouts.
2. Size and Space
Before buying, prospective purchasers must assess the offered area in their homes. Treadmills can vary significantly in size, so it is crucial to think about the following:
- Footprint: Measure the designated location to ensure the treadmill will fit comfortably.
- Storage: If space is restricted, foldable treadmills may be an outstanding alternative.
3. Weight Capacity
Treadmills feature differing weight capacities, typically ranging from 100 kg to 200 kg. Buyers must pick a design that accommodates their weight and permits extra wear and tear over time.
4. Features and Technology
Modern treadmills come geared up with different functions. Here are some common ones to look for:
- Display Console: Shows necessary exercise metrics such as time, range, speed, and calories burned.
- Workout Programs: Pre-set programs can offer diverse exercise options dealing with various physical fitness levels.
- Heart Rate Monitors: Integrated sensors allow users to track their heart rate throughout exercises.
- Connection: Bluetooth and Wi-Fi connectivity can provide access to fitness apps and music streaming services.
5. Budget plan
Treadmills feature a large range of cost, often reflecting their level of technology and features. Buying a quality treadmill is important, and the following price segments can assist buyers:
- Budget (under ₤ 300): Basic designs for casual usage.
- Mid-range (₤ 300 - ₤ 800): Suitable for regular usage with more features.
- High-end (₤ 800+): Professional-grade treadmills with advanced technology and durability.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. What are the primary benefits of utilizing a treadmill?
A treadmill provides a controlled and customizable environment for exercise, allowing users to exercise without the distractions of outside conditions. It also offers a low-impact cardio exercise, making it easier on the joints.
2. Just how much should I spend on a treadmill?
The budget plan differs based on specific requirements. A reliable treadmill can begin from around ₤ 300, with more functions and resilience priced greater. Personal physical fitness goals must notify costs.
3. Are folding treadmills worth it?
Folding treadmills are perfect for people with restricted space. They are hassle-free to save away when not in usage, making them a useful option for smaller homes.
4. Can I utilize a treadmill for both walking and running?
Yes, many motorized treadmills have adjustable speeds to accommodate both activities. Manual treadmills can also be used for walking but might require more effort to keep speed.
